Bay Precision & Mining

Bay Precision & Mining (BMP) operates in the competitive manufacturing environment, making customised products for the mining, industrial and export pumps market. Each manufacturing process is unique to the customers’ specifications and requires an ERP system that can deal with a complex assembly line. Infor’s ERP Visual Jobshop was chosen as the solution of choice as a full manufacturing suite of programmes which includes estimating, stock control, sales, purchasing, shop floor control and scheduling. The benefits of the system focus on improving efficiency and productivity by reducing manufacturing costs. The solution also provides increased visibility and is able to schedule and monitor the progress of all manufacturing jobs, allowing BPM to see potential problems that might arise as the job advances, and to prevent such occurrences well ahead of time.

Overly Door

Overly Door realized that its largest source of waste came from the way that it took orders and translated those orders into information that drives manufacturing—a process affecting the entire business. The company's overall goal was to reduce quoting and delivery time, and it has achieved that with Infor ERP SyteLine and Infor ERP SyteLine Configuration. Now, sales people can produce accurate quotes in minutes, often while on the phone with a customer, and automatically produce approval drawings without engineering assistance. Pricing is standardized across all of sales based on accurate BOMs that the configurator generates, and order prices always contain the correct built-in margin.
